Marilyn Jane (Rutledge) Johnson Cramerton - Marilyn Jane Johnson, 85, of Cramerton, passed away on July 19, 2021. She was born August 29, 1935, in Monroe, MI - hence her nickname "Marilyn Monroe." Her parents were George H. Rutledge and Rosilla K. (Bennett, Rutledge) Trowbridge. Marilyn married...
